The curriculum of B.Sc (Hons) in Mathematics involve following subjects in the respective semesters:
Sem-I
Calculus
Co-ordinate Geometry
Algebra-I
Sem-II
Mechanics-I
Differential equations-I
Algebra-II
Sem-III
Mechanics-II
Differential equations-II
Analysis-I
Sem-IV
Vector analysis
Differential equations-III
Analysis-II
Sem-V
Numerical methods
Numerical method practical using C
Algebra-III
Analysis-III
Sem-VI
Probability theory
Linear programming & optimisation
Algebra-IV
Analysis-IV

Maths honors have many papers like, mathematical, physics for which you can refer mathematical physics by HK Das integral and differential calculus. There is book by Shanti Narayan, linear algebra and abstract algebra you can refer PN Arora and ML Khanna. These are good books to refer.
